Annual Awards

The Greater Greer Chamber of Commerce recognizes businesses, educators, and community leaders with prestigious awards each year.

Ryan Storrie Entrepreneur Award
This award is presented to a person who embodies the entrepreneurial spirit and follows their dream in the greater Greer community. This award is named in honor of an individual who shared in that entrepreneurial dream- Mr. Ryan Storrie, the founder of Ember restaurant. Ryan passed away unexpectedly after the opening of his dream restaurant. This award has been established with the blessing of his parents to honor an entrepreneur. Recipients are individuals who encompasses the entrepreneurial spirit of Mr. Ryan Storrie by being an active and engaged member of the Greater Greer Chamber of Commerce and operating a business that makes our community a better place.

Duke Energy Citizenship & Service Award
Each year, Duke Energy presents a Citizenship and Service Award to an individual that makes a difference in their communities or places of work by using their time, talents and compassion to positively impact the lives of others. Recipients of the award help foster a culture of citizenship and service that acts as a catalyst for others to become involved in civic and social activities.

J.S. "Sud" Paget Volunteer of the Year Award
This award is presented to a person who contributes an extraordinary amount of time and expertise for the purpose of helping the Chamber and our community, grow and prosper. This award is named in honor of an individual who exemplified the ideals of volunteer spirit-Mr. J.S. “Sud” Paget, the founder of our organization and our first volunteer Chairman of the Board and President for the newly formed Greer Chamber of Commerce in 1937. Recipients are individuals who encompasses the volunteer spirit of Mr. J.S. “Sud” Paget by being an active and engaged member of the Greater Greer Chamber of Commerce and volunteering to make our community a better place.

Chairman's Award
The Chairman's Award is presented to an individual who has been invaluable to our outgoing chairperson. Recipients of the award helped our chairperson and the chamber execute their mission of "Championing Economic Prosperity for our members and the Greater Greer Community" during their year of service.

Outstanding Leadership Award
Each year, the Leadership Development Council of the Greater Greer Chamber of Commerce recognizes a graduate of the Leadership Greer program, who has demonstrated effective leadership and has furthered the growth of the community.

Small Business of the Year
The Small Business of the Year Award recognizes a small business that special entrepreneurial spirit, that unique marketing approach, or that special focus on the customer that results in a successful business. They do the right thing for the customer. Their business by financial standards is a success and they still make time to serve the community. The business must have fewer than 100 employees, be locally owned and operated, and have completed two or more full years of operations.
